Key benefits you can expect from neuroscience-based leadership development
When neuroscience principles are applied to leadership coaching and learning, organizations often see improvements in several areas. First, leaders gain tools to reduce friction by identifying triggers that impact stress responses, then using communication patterns that support psychological safety. Second, training reinforces focus and decision quality by aligning meeting structure, neuroscience and leadership online training information flow, and goal clarity with how attention works. Third, it strengthens coaching conversations by helping leaders recognize how beliefs and habits influence behavior. Finally, it supports high-performance culture by turning feedback and recognition into reliable reinforcement systems rather than one-off events.
